What are the side effects of diclofenac gel?


The most common side effects of diclofenac gel include skin irritation, itching, redness, and rash at the application site [1, 4]. Systemic side effects are generally less common than with oral NSAIDs but can occur [4]. These may include gastrointestinal issues, cardiovascular events, and kidney problems, particularly with prolonged or widespread use [4].

How should diclofenac gel be applied for back pain?


Diclofenac gel should be applied to the affected area as directed by a healthcare professional [1]. Typically, a small amount is massaged into the skin over the painful joint [1]. It is important not to apply it to broken or damaged skin [1].

What is the difference between diclofenac gel and oral diclofenac?


Diclofenac gel is applied topically, meaning it is absorbed through the skin directly into the affected area [1, 5]. This localized delivery can reduce the risk of systemic side effects, such as gastrointestinal problems, compared to oral diclofenac, which is taken by mouth and circulates throughout the body [5].

Are there alternatives to diclofenac gel for back pain?


Yes, several alternatives exist for back pain, depending on the cause and severity. These include other topical pain relievers (e.g., menthol, capsaicin), oral NSAIDs, acetaminophen, muscle relaxants, and non-pharmacological treatments like physical therapy, heat/cold therapy, and exercise [7].

What is the typical cost of diclofenac gel?


The cost of diclofenac gel can vary depending on the brand, dosage, quantity, and pharmacy. Generic versions are generally more affordable than brand-name products [8]. Prices can range from under $10 to over $30 for a tube [8].

Can diclofenac gel be used with other pain medications?


Patients should consult with their healthcare provider before using diclofenac gel with other pain medications. Combining multiple NSAIDs, for example, can increase the risk of side effects [9]. Using diclofenac gel with acetaminophen might be permissible, but medical advice is recommended [7].
